As a Sales Development Representative (SDR) at Airwallex, you will drive Airwallex's future growth engine by working with the SME (Growth) Account Executive team to qualify leads that will build Airwallex's sales pipeline. You get excited about engaging with prospects to qualify needs better, thinking creatively and independently about outreach strategies and working with colleagues in marketing to devise bespoke, product‑led marketing initiatives. You are adept at identifying high‑value opportunities and capable of managing early sales funnel activities. You are used to delivering value in complex situations and are energized by learning about new and existing products. Finally, you enjoy building – you like to actively participate in the development of the demand generation and sales process, the articulation of Airwallex's value proposition, and the creation of key tools and assets. With the commission structure for this role, there is a significant upside for won opportunities. If you're hungry, smart, persistent, and a great teammate, we want to hear from you! We operate in a hybrid environment, with a minimum of 3 days a week of working from the office (LABS House, Holborn).

What You'll Be Doing
  • Move solid leads through the funnel connecting them to a salesperson, and arranging meetings.
  • Initiate contact with potential customers by calling or responding to inquiries generated by the Marketing Team.
  • Execute 'plays' or designed touchpoints in a customer journey through cold calls, emails, chat and social media.
  • Develop relationships with prospects to uncover needs through effective questioning to qualify interest and viability to prepare hand‑off to sales.
  • Present product information to customers once you have identified their needs.
  • Follow‑up with potential customers who expressed interest but did not initially result in a sales opportunity.
  • Perform regular follow‑up calls or emails and facilitate communication with existing customers to deepen relationships and identify new potential needs.
  • Effectively work through lead list meeting/exceeding SLAs, consistently update activity and contact information within the CRM system and support weekly reporting efforts.
  • Inform and recommend outreach strategies and best practices by testing various touchpoints.
  • Collaborate and provide feedback and insights to Marketing to help improve targeting and messaging.
Qualifications
  • Track record of top performance or prior success in an SDR‑related role (a minimum of 1‑year experience required).
  • Superior verbal and written communication skills.
  • Strong interest in technology.
  • Self‑starter who is able to operate in a hyper‑growth environment.

Airwallex is the only unified payments and financial platform for global businesses. Powered by our unique combination of proprietary infrastructure and software, we empower over 150,000 businesses worldwide – including Brex, Rippling, Navan, Qantas, SHEIN and many more – with fully integrated solutions to manage everything from business accounts, payments, spend management and treasury, to embedded finance at a global scale.

Proudly founded in Melbourne, we have a team of over 1,800 of the brightest and most innovative people in tech across 26 offices around the globe. Valued at US$6.2 billion and backed by world‑leading investors including Visa, Airtree, Blackbird, Sequoia, DST Global, Greenoaks, Salesforce Ventures, Lone Pine, and Square Peg, Airwallex is leading the charge in building the global payments and financial platform of the future.
